Unread postby Horizontal Hunter » Wed Oct 19, 2016 11:48 am

No or doesn't come with topos. It comes with the WorldWide Basemap which is very very basic.

From the Q&A section on the Cabelas website:
If it ways Worldwide then it includes highways for SOME parts of the world. However, the BASE is just that, only a Base map. It does not include most roads or streets, ONLY the major highways. In almost every case you will need to buy another map for the locality that you want to use it. Like in the states you can but a map called "City Navigator® North America NT" that will include MOST of the streets and highways.
